India, Nov. 18 -- Following a review meeting held last week, officials said on Monday that they had intensified efforts to curb avoidable shutdowns and strengthen power infrastructure across the district, particularly in areas surrounding the Noida International Airport in Jewar.
The push includes tighter control over scheduled shutdowns, improved supply reliability and a broader focus on consumer-facing systems such as billing, revenue collection and grievance redressal, officials added.
The guidelines were issued during the review meeting chaired by the minister for urban development and energy, state, AK Sharma, in Noida.
